Address 5.4333 DOGE

DEsztVcaLMBi8zmJH4ifpwCvNzgxYDnYws

Confirmed

Total Received 5.4333 DOGE
Total Sent 0 DOGE
Final Balance 5.4333 DOGE
No. Transactions 1

Transactions